  • PSA: Don't use goDaddy ever
    In my experience, most big mass-market registrars are somewhat lacking in their DNS configurability. I've been using DNS Made Easy for many years as a registrar-independent way to get better management and fine-grained control of my DNS setup. Source: almost 2 years ago
  • Secondary DNS Hosting Offsite
    DNS Made Easy FTW! You can run secondary zones on the $75/year business plan. Source: almost 2 years ago
